About the role

  • Represent Global Order Fulfillment as the primary functional stakeholder in all project meetings.
  • Develop comprehensive business requirements documentation that captures process needs, system interactions, and functional specifications.
  • Act as the single point of contact for IT and Project Management, ensuring timely clarification and alignment.
  • Lead the development and execution of User Acceptance Test (UAT) plans.
  • Facilitate collaboration across Order Management, IT, Purchasing, Logistics, and other partner teams.
  • Provide formal OF sign-off on project deliverables, readiness assessments, and go-live approvals.
  • Validate end-to-end test execution and provide final OF approval for NPI-related system changes.
  • Lead detailed root cause analysis for ongoing defects or issues affecting the OF queue or downstream processes.

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Business, Supply Chain, Information Systems, Industrial Engineering, or related field.
  • 3–6+ years of experience in Business Systems Analysis, Operations, or Supply-Chain-related functions.
  • Strong, hands-on experience with Cloud ERP systems (Oracle Cloud ERP preferred; SAP/IBP or other ATP tool also valuable).
  • Solid understanding of Order-to-Cash, Order Fulfillment, and Supply Chain operational processes.
  • Experience developing requirements, testing plans, process flows, and documentation.
  • Strong analytical skills with proficiency in Excel, SQL, and/or BI tools (Power BI, OTBI, BI Publisher).
  • Demonstrated ability to lead cross-functional discussions and support project deliverables.
  • Excellent communication skills and comfort working across technical and non-technical teams.
  • Experience in high-tech, hardware/software, or global supply chain environments.
  • Experience working with Contract Manufacturers and external partners.
